Key Responsibilities:
1. Manage a caseload: Deliver high-quality care to a defined group of patients, ensuring clinical standards are met.
2. Immediate response: Provide urgent care to at-risk patients, preventing unnecessary hospital admissions.
3. Care coordination: Use clinical judgment to triage and allocate appropriate caseloads for efficient care delivery.
4. Comprehensive assessments: Develop and implement care plans based on detailed patient assessments.
5. Collaboration: Work with multidisciplinary teams to ensure optimal patient outcomes.
6. Utilise digital technology: Conduct virtual consultations and promote the use of assistive technology for patient care.
7. Patient communication: Provide clear, compassionate communication regarding diagnoses, treatment plans, and progress.
8. Documentation: Maintain accurate patient records and enter real-time data through IT systems for seamless communication.
